Transaction fa7680fba0067ab2217cbe6cb01ddf4585ffcebe083abbb49adaa89572b4a28f
1 Input
2 Outputs
- fa7680fba0067ab2217cbe6cb01ddf4585ffcebe083abbb49adaa89572b4a28f:0
- fa7680fba0067ab2217cbe6cb01ddf4585ffcebe083abbb49adaa89572b4a28f:1
value 22155933536
address 18NCmZjnswuyGyRAhb2ByjFeu4F2Sx7LUc
value 4481978
address 1JRLeakYbhJLpjUvTv8pYMEjhnEhfWZ1zH